Output ebdcbbac3352c350af7bbdf05e7f7c379b5c529a7967a1330c6710f62dbc36af:1

value
300388
script pubkey
OP_0 OP_PUSHBYTES_20 85642b2f0df23c8f441907c2b107567c391a9370
address
bc1qs4jzktcd7g7g73qeqlptzp6k0su34ymsj9ltke
transaction
ebdcbbac3352c350af7bbdf05e7f7c379b5c529a7967a1330c6710f62dbc36af
confirmations
143776
spent
true